For Odell Beckham, a career day ... and an engagement

Beckham proposes to kicking net as Giants defeat Ravens

EAST RUTHERFORD, N.J. — Odell Beckham Jr. and the kicking net are forever entwined in New York Giants’ history after the events of the past couple of weeks. So, after scoring what turned out to be the game-winning 75-yard touchdown Sunday against the Baltimore Ravens, Beckham did the decent thing.

He dropped to a knee and proposed.

“Our relationships growing. I thought we might as well make it serious. I proposed, she said yes,” Beckham said standing in the middle of a media throng after the game. “Me and the net are going to get married sometime soon. Hopefully it all works out. I’m 23, so I don’t know much about marriage. She seems like a pretty nice gal.”

On a serious note, the best game in terms of receiving yardage came just in time for the 3-3 Giants, who needed a victory to keep pace in the NFC East.

Beckham caught eight passes for a career-best 222 yards, with second-half touchdowns of 66 and 75 yards. The first 200+ yard receiving game of Beckham’s career came despite having suffered a painful hip pointer in the second quarter. Six of Beckham’s catches and 211 of his receiving yards came in the second half.

A hobbling Beckham said after the game that the hip “was bad” and that he didn’t know if he would be able to finish the game.

“It was bothering me all game. Even on the last drive I was telling Roger Lewis ‘get your mind right because you’re gonna score the game-winning touchdown..’ “ Beckham said. “I sat there and I just prayed. I prayed for strength … I was able to go out there and get enough adrenaline to go out there and make a play to put us in position.”

Beckham credited quarterback Eli Manning with changing the play at the line of scrimmage on both of his touchdowns.

“This is the most prepared person I’ve ever been around in my life. He puts you in the right positions. He’s making all the throws. We’ve all struggled early this year,” Beckham said. “He kinda basically took us under his wing today and he said he was gonna give it his all. He led us the entire way in Eli fashion. He just put me in position.”

The victory came just in time for the Giants, who had lost three straight.

“Collectively as a team we fought today for every bit of it … Just gotta keep building on it, we’ve had some tough losses,” Beckham said.
